Rusty graduated from Nevada High School in 1966 and lived a long, happy life. He met his soulmate, Sherie Beemer, in June of 1983 and went on to have her by his side until his passing. There were 2 children born from this union, Jessica Baker and Dakota Baker. He loved history, woodworking, and his KC Chiefs. In his later years he came to enjoy photography, and his grandkids became his world. Terry spent the majority of his life installing carpet/flooring and with this he also installed a hard work ethic in his kids from an early age. They all learned his number one work rule to “not bleed on the carpet,” while working with him and to always get the job completed.
